jQuery အခွင့်ပြု - toggle() နည်းလမ်း

အကျိုးသတ္တုပုံ

ပြင်ပြတ် ပမာဏ ပိုင်းစဉ်များကို ပြောင်းလဲပါကြောင်း

(")p(").toggle(");
  function(){
  (")body(").css(")background-color(", "green(")");}
  function(){
  $("body").css("background-color","red");},
  function(){
  $("body").css("background-color","yellow");}
);

ကိုယ်တိုင် ကြိုးစားကြပါ

定义和用法

toggle() 方法用于绑定两个或多个事件处理器函数,以响应被选元素的轮流的 click 事件。

该方法也可用于切换被选元素的 hide()show() 方法。

向 Toggle 事件绑定两个或更多函数

当指定元素被点击时,在两个或多个函数之间轮流切换。

如果规定了两个以上的函数,则 toggle() 方法将切换所有函数。例如,如果存在三个函数,则第一次点击将调用第一个函数,第二次点击调用第二个函数,第三次点击调用第三个函数。第四次点击再次调用第一个函数,以此类推。

အသုံးပြုခြင်း

$(selector).toggle(function1(),function2(),functionN(),...)

ကိုယ်တိုင် ကြိုးစားကြပါ

ပါဝင်သည် ဖော်ပြ
function1() တောင်းလိုသည်။ အရာ ကို မှတ်ပုံစံ တစ် ကြိမ် ကြိမ် အစား တစ် ကြိမ် အစား ပြုလုပ် သင့်သည့် ဘက်ဆိုင်ရာ ကို သတ်မှတ်ပါ
function2() တောင်းလိုသည်။ အရာ ကို မှတ်ပုံစံ တစ် ကြိမ် ကြိမ် အစား တစ် ကြိမ် အစား ပြုလုပ် သင့်သည့် ဘက်ဆိုင်ရာ ကို သတ်မှတ်ပါ
functionN(),... ဆိုင်ရာ

toggle Hide() နှင့် Show()

အရာ ကို မြင်ကြောင်း သိရှိရေး

အရာ သည် ဖုံးကွယ်ထားသည် ဆိုရင် ပြသ() ကို လိုက်နာရမည်။ အရာ သည် ပြထားသည် ဆိုရင် hide() ကို လိုက်နာရမည်။ ထို့ကြောင့် ပြန်ပန် အကျိုးသတ္တိ ကို ဖွင့်ပြရမည်။

အသုံးပြုခြင်း

$(selector).toggle(speed,callback)

ကိုယ်တိုင် ကြိုးစားကြပါ

ပါဝင်သည် ဖော်ပြ
speed

ဆိုင်ရာ

အခြား အရာ

  • မိနစ် (ဧရိယာ 1500) ဖြစ်သည်
  • "slow"
  • "normal"
  • "fast"
callback

ဆိုင်ရာ

callback နှင့် ပတ်သတ်၍ ပိုမိုသိရှိရန် ကျွန်ုပ်၏ ဝန်ဆောင်မှု ကို ထိုင်းခြင်းပါ Callback ဘက်ဆိုင်ရာ တုံ့ပြန် ပြောရာ

ပြသကြောင်း သို့မဟုတ် ဖုံးကွယ်ကြောင်း

ပြသကြောင်း သို့မဟုတ် ဖုံးကွယ်ကြောင်း ပြုလုပ် သင့်သည့် ပါဝင်သည် ကို သတ်မှတ်ပါ

အသုံးပြုခြင်း

$(selector).toggle(switch)

ကိုယ်တိုင် ကြိုးစားကြပါ

ပါဝင်သည် ဖော်ပြ
switch

တောင်းလိုသည်။ ဘားပေါင် အကျိုးသတ္တိ အားဖြင့် toggle() မူကြည်း အရ အရာ ကို သာ ပြသကြောင်း သို့မဟုတ် သာ ဖုံးကွယ်ကြောင်း ပြုလုပ်သည်။

  • true - အရာ ကို ပြသကြောင်း
  • false - အရာ ကို ဖုံးကွယ်ကြောင်း